Definitions

  1. any of various worms living parasitically in intestines of vertebrates having a retractile proboscis covered with many hooked spines

Word origin

From acantho- + Ancient Greek κεφαλή (kephalḗ, “head”) + -an.

Used in a sentence

  • That discussion of fish intestines is justified because many acanthocephalans have been described from fish.
  • Acanthocephalans are dioecious pseudocoelomate worms remarkably adapted to a parasitic lifestyle in that there is no mouth or digestive system.
